Changqing Chang is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Biotechnology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Changqing Chang has authored 44 papers receiving a total of 2.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Molecular Biology, 25 papers in Plant Science and 7 papers in Biotechnology. Recurrent topics in Changqing Chang’s work include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(14 papers),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(9 papers) and Fungal and yeast genetics research (9 papers). Changqing Chang is often cited by papers focused on Plant-Microbe Interactions and Immunity (14 papers), Plant Pathogenic Bacteria Studies (9 papers) and Fungal and yeast genetics research (9 papers). Changqing Chang collaborates with scholars based in China, Singapore and United States. Changqing Chang's co-authors include Lian‐Hui Zhang, Zide Jiang, Yi Deng, Yinyue Deng and Jinrong Peng and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Genes & Development and PLoS ONE.
